本文整理了Java中org.apache.openejb.jee.WebApp.<init>()
方法的一些代码示例,展示了WebApp.<init>()
的具体用法。这些代码示例主要来源于Github
/Stackoverflow
/Maven
等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。WebApp.<init>()
方法的具体详情如下:
包路径:org.apache.openejb.jee.WebApp
类名称:WebApp
方法名:<init>
暂无
代码示例来源:origin: org.apache.tomee/arquillian-openejb-embedded
private static WebApp createWebApp(final Archive<?> archive) {
WebApp webApp;
final Node webXml = archive.get(WEB_INF + "web.xml");
if (webXml == null) {
webApp = new WebApp();
} else {
InputStream inputStream = null;
try {
inputStream = webXml.getAsset().openStream();
webApp = Sxc.unmarshalJavaee(new WebApp$JAXB(), inputStream);
} catch (final Exception e) {
webApp = new WebApp();
} finally {
IO.close(inputStream);
}
}
return webApp;
}
代码示例来源:origin: org.apache.geronimo.ext.openejb/openejb-core
webApp = new WebApp();
webModule.setWebApp(webApp);
代码示例来源:origin: org.apache.tomee/openejb-core
} else {
webApp = new WebApp();
代码示例来源:origin: org.apache.openejb/openejb-core
} else {
webApp = new WebApp();
代码示例来源:origin: org.apache.geronimo.ext.openejb/openejb-core
private void readWebApp(WebModule webModule, AppModule appModule) throws OpenEJBException {
if (webModule.getWebApp() != null) return;
Object data = webModule.getAltDDs().get("web.xml");
if (data instanceof WebApp) {
webModule.setWebApp((WebApp) data);
} else if (data instanceof URL) {
URL url = (URL) data;
WebApp webApp = readWebApp(url);
webModule.setWebApp(webApp);
} else {
DeploymentLoader.logger.debug("No web.xml found assuming annotated beans present: " + appModule.getJarLocation() + ", module: " + webModule.getModuleId());
webModule.setWebApp(new WebApp());
}
}
代码示例来源:origin: org.apache.openejb/openejb-core
webApp = new WebApp();
webModule.setWebApp(webApp);
代码示例来源:origin: org.apache.openejb/arquillian-openejb-embedded-4
appModule.setStandloneWebModule();
final WebModule webModule = new WebModule(new WebApp(), contextRoot(archive.getName()), loader, "", appModule.getModuleId());
webModule.setUrls(additionalPaths);
appModule.getWebModules().add(webModule);
代码示例来源:origin: org.apache.tomee/openejb-core
webApp = new WebApp();
webModule.setWebApp(webApp);
代码示例来源:origin: org.apache.openejb/openejb-core
private void readWebApp(final WebModule webModule, final AppModule appModule) throws OpenEJBException {
if (webModule.getWebApp() != null) {
mergeWebFragments(webModule);
return;
}
final Object data = webModule.getAltDDs().get("web.xml");
if (data instanceof WebApp) {
webModule.setWebApp((WebApp) data);
} else if (data instanceof URL) {
final URL url = (URL) data;
final WebApp webApp = readWebApp(url);
webModule.setWebApp(webApp);
} else {
DeploymentLoader.logger.debug("No web.xml found assuming annotated beans present: " + appModule.getJarLocation() + ", module: " + webModule.getModuleId());
webModule.setWebApp(new WebApp());
}
mergeWebFragments(webModule);
}
代码示例来源:origin: org.apache.tomee/openejb-core
private void readWebApp(final WebModule webModule, final AppModule appModule) throws OpenEJBException {
if (webModule.getWebApp() != null) {
mergeWebFragments(webModule);
return;
}
final Object data = webModule.getAltDDs().get("web.xml");
if (data instanceof WebApp) {
webModule.setWebApp((WebApp) data);
} else if (data instanceof URL) {
final URL url = (URL) data;
final WebApp webApp = readWebApp(url);
webModule.setWebApp(webApp);
} else {
DeploymentLoader.logger.debug("No web.xml found assuming annotated beans present: " + appModule.getJarLocation() + ", module: " + webModule.getModuleId());
webModule.setWebApp(new WebApp());
}
mergeWebFragments(webModule);
}
代码示例来源:origin: org.apache.tomee/openejb-core
final WebApp webapp = new WebApp();
webapp.setContextRoot(classClasses.context());
addWebApp(
代码示例来源:origin: org.apache.openejb/openejb-tomcat-catalina
WebApp webApp = new WebApp();
try {
URL webXmlUrl = servletContext.getResource("/WEB-INF/web.xml");
内容来源于网络,如有侵权,请联系作者删除!